The Basics of Alprazolam

Alprazolam belongs to a class of medications known as benzodiazepines. It is primarily used for the treatment of anxiety disorders and panic disorders. The medication works by enhancing the effects of a natural chemical in the body (GABA), which results in a calming effect on the brain and nerves.

Common Uses of Alprazolam

  • Anxiety Disorders: Alprazolam is frequently prescribed to manage anxiety symptoms.
  • Panic Disorders: It is especially effective in treating acute episodes of panic.
  • Short-term Relief: Often used as a temporary solution for patients experiencing short-lived stressors.

Pharmacology and Mechanism of Action

The pharmacological profile of alprazolam is essential for all healthcare practitioners, especially those in the field of pharmacy. It is imperative to understand how the drug interacts with the body:

  • GABA Receptor Modulation: Alprazolam increases the effects of GABA, leading to increased neuronal inhibition.
  • Dosage and Administration: Ranging from 0.25 mg to 2 mg, the prescribed dosage can vary based on the individual's needs and the severity of their symptoms.
  • Onset of Action: Typically, alprazolam takes effect within an hour, providing rapid relief for acute symptoms.

Addressing Addiction Medicine

In the context of addiction medicine, alprazolam presents both benefits and challenges. While effective in treating anxiety, its potential for dependency cannot be overlooked.

The Risks of Dependency and Abuse

Research indicates that prolonged use of alprazolam can lead to physical and psychological dependence. Factors contributing to this include:

  • Duration of Therapy: Longer durations of use increase the likelihood of dependence.
  • Prescription Patterns: High prescription rates, especially in high-stress environments.
  • Co-occurring Disorders: Patients with pre-existing substance use disorders are at higher risk.

Strategies for Managing Risks

Strategies to minimize risks associated with alprazolam use include:

  • Close Monitoring: Regular follow-ups to monitor the effectiveness and side effects.
  • Gradual Tapering: Reducing the dosage gradually to mitigate withdrawal symptoms.
  • Integrated Treatment Approaches: Combining medication management with therapy for holistic care.
